From Gruit day
Appearance: low carbonation, minimal head, hazy, gold in color
Smell: honey, licorice, and funk
Taste: honey, sugar, Belgian spice, slight grapefruit, big licorice taste at the end
Mouthfeel: sweet with slight bitterness, medium body, low carbonation
Overall: This tastes very Belgiany for a gruit. Love the Belgian sugar taste and the licorice taste is amazing. If they brew this again I will be getting another growler.
